ASSEMBLY FOR AN AIRCRAFT INCLUDING A WING ELEMENT AND A SUSPENSION PYLON

1. An assembly for an aircraft comprising a wing element and a suspension pylon for an engine under said wing element, the suspension pylon comprising a rigid structure forming a box provided with an aft closing element, and the wing element having a forward spar extending substantially parallel to a leading edge of said wing element, wherein the rigid structure is assembled on the wing element such that the aft closing element bears in contact with said forward spar of the wing element, said rigid structure partially penetrating inside said wing element,wherein said box includes an upper spar, a lower spar and two side panels, wherein said upper and lower spars and said two side panels are connected to each other by transverse ribs, and wherein said closing element is connected to said upper and lower spars and to said two side panels at an aft end of the box so as to at least partially close said box at said aft end of the box,wherein the aft closing element bears in contact with said forward spar of the wing element over the entire outside surface of said aft closing element.
